tldr; Ethereum rebounded by over 4% in the last 24 hours after a sharp sell-off that reduced its market value below $400 billion. Trading volume reached $26.425 billion, with Ethereum outperforming Bitcoin and the broader crypto market. The rebound is attributed to improved liquidity and bullish ETF inflows, with $3 billion in weekly institutional demand. Ethereum’s market value has now surpassed $420 billion. Additionally, Mastercard and MetaMask announced a partnership to launch a crypto payment card, enhancing global crypto transactions.
